There's a difference between a child who is screen-tired and a child who is physically tired.
Screen fatigue leaves children overstimulated, irritable, and struggling to sleep. Physical exhaustion - real, movement-based, full-body tired - does the opposite. Cortisol metabolized. Brain chemicals balanced. Sleep that actually restores.
Children who get 60+ minutes of vigorous physical activity daily show 40% lower rates of emotional and behavioral problems. That is not a small number.
Taekwondo is 60–90 minutes of full-body challenge - kicking, moving, focusing, responding. It is one of the most complete physical and neurological workouts a child can have.
The result: a child who sleeps better, focuses more, and handles frustration without falling apart.

Everyone wants to know the best fat-loss workout or diet.
But before any of that, you need to understand one simple concept:
A calorie deficit.
Your body burns calories every day not just during workouts, but also while breathing, thinking, digesting food, and doing everyday activities.
When you consistently eat fewer calories than your body burns, your body uses stored fat for energy.
That's how fat loss happens.
No magic. No shortcuts.
Just the science of energy balance and consistent habits.

You can have the perfect workout and the perfect diet but if you sleep 5 hours, you're fighting your own body.
Sleep is when your muscles actually grow. It's when your hormones reset. It's when your brain consolidates new movement patterns.
If you're serious about results protect your sleep like it's part of your program. Because it is.
